Abstract

The invention discloses an efficient artificial breeding technology for giant salamanders and relates to the technical field of the giant salamander breeding. The efficient artificial breeding technology comprises the following steps of mixing aphrodisiac injection, conducting classified injection according to sexual maturity, manually combining fertilized eggs, cleaning the fertilized eggs and conducting incubation in an incubating pool. According to the efficient artificial breeding technology for the giant salamanders, pure artificial breeding and pure wild imitation breeding are combined, the problems that sexual development is poor when only the pure artificial breeding is adopted, and male and female giant salamanders are non-synchronous when only the pure wild imitation breeding is adopted are solved, and breeding efficiency and quality of the giant salamanders are improved by the combination of the pure artificial breeding and the pure wild imitation breeding.

A high-efficiency artificial raising technology for the giant salamander, comprises following technical method:
1, annual mid-August the giant salamander when starting to carry out the sexual maturity stage, the giant salamander is classified according to the male and female of sexually matured different situations and the giant salamander, during classification, the male and female giant salamander is separated under the condition of complete lucifuge, then observe Dang Paizhi hole, the stagnant hole of doll's steck and be aubergine and sound out the people in a given scope one by one in order to break a criminal case when Shi Paizhi hole, stagnant hole can be decontroled naturally and can inject the pin of promoting the sexual maturity with hand;
2, the allotment parenteral solution of promoting the sexual maturity: by HCG:10000miu/ml, No. 2 10 micrograms of ovulation induction/and the mutual mixing and stirring of physiological saline of 2 milliliter 0.9% make the parenteral solution of promoting the sexual maturity;
3, after the parenteral solution of promoting the sexual maturity has been modulated, to carry a few days ago and inject to meeting the male giant salamander of injection requirement the pin of promoting the sexual maturity, the metering of injection is the parenteral solution of promoting the sexual maturity of per kilogram giant salamander injection 0.4ml; Both before injection, needed the giant salamander to weigh, and according to weight, the giant salamander had been injected, the female giant salamander is injected in time in the situation that satisfying condition;
4, injection is promoted the sexual maturity after pin, and female crying of a child fish must manually be extracted fertilized egg out timely within 90 hours, was placed in dry vessel;
5, then with hand, extrude the sperm of milter, and use microexamination sperm viability, select the sperm of enough vigor, the sperm of the male giant salamander is evenly dropped on the fertilized egg of the female giant salamander of prior extraction;
6, when dripping off sperm, after five minutes, add 0.9% physiological saline by the complete submergence of fertilized egg, within after submergence 15 minutes, complete fertilization;
7, repeatedly with clear water, rinse fertilized egg 5 times after being fertilized, to rinse out unnecessary sperm completely;
8, fertilized egg is placed in hatchery after rinsing well, after 24 hours, checks fertilized egg, if having go mouldy, floating, variable color, shrivelled fertilized egg will clear up in time;
9, after cleaning, about 40 days, can hatch.
Another technical essential is that above all hatching operations all require under the condition of 15-20 ℃ and will under the condition of complete lucifuge, complete.

Following table is for breeding time experimental data contrast table:
? Repoductive time Breeding quality (the 100 tail amount of surviving) Development condition
High-efficiency artificial raising technology About 40 days More than 95 Good
Pure imitative wild breeding About 50 days 75-80 Good
Pure artificial propagation About 45 days 85-95 Good
Following table is for breeding quality experimental data contrast table:
? Every 100 form the ratio of living Field condition becomes viability Health degree
High-efficiency artificial raising technology 95% By force Excellent
Pure imitative wild breeding 76% By force Good
Pure artificial propagation 85% Good Good
